Story Structure — 4 Plot Phases

The Desperate Scheme

Facing corporate ruin after a catastrophic robot malfunction, three developers devise a risky plan to hide inside the suit. They conduct a fake audition and recruit a retired elderly man to impersonate the machine.

The Heroic Facade

The human-substitute robot becomes an overnight national hero after saving a student from danger. The team struggles to manage the sudden fame, financial strain, and Suzuki's escalating demands.

The Cracking Secret

Inspired by university students, the team begins genuine research. However, a determined student uncovers evidence of the human inside and allies with a journalist to expose the deception.

Climactic Confrontation

At a high-stakes press conference, the journalist attempts to force open the robot head. The human inside executes a daring dummy swap to escape scrutiny, leading to a bittersweet resolution.

Story Breakdown

Three engineers cannot make a robot work in time for a science show, and hire a man to inhabit the robot's shell to save their jobs. The robot's performance at the show attracts media attention and scrutiny from a science student.

Directed by

Shinobu Yaguchi
